suddenly my drive (Maxline Pro 500) 7H500F0 died. It started with after rebuild of my PC, then the drive on powerup sounded a klicking noise... constantly... never would stop... the drivewas not visable... then... noticed after some power cycles that on power on, the drive spins up, moves the heads, then immediately spins down... the drive is not visable in BIOS and in Windows...
Now no more klicking, only spins up, then after 2-3 seconds spins down...
What could be wrong?? Is it worth to replace the PCB? Or is the drive itself broken?? Seagate would not fix it, since the drive was part of an OEM system, therefore Seagate would not warrant the manufacturing warranty....! :-(
If PCB (RBGHB) replace would help, where can I get one?? Tried Seagate... they would not do it!
